The 2-way full range NuQ62 is a
compact passive 600 Watt 6.5"
loudspeaker system ideally suited for
a wide range of speech and music
sound reinforcement applications.
Engineered to work in conjunction
with TURBOSOUND loudspeaker
management systems, the NuQ62
provides optimal performance for
front ll, down ll, balcony delay and
monitor applications.
The NuQ62 loudspeaker features a 6.5" low frequency driver with a low
mass voice coil for improved transient response, and an aluminium dome
1" neodymium motor high frequency compression driver mounted on a
rotatable 100° horizontal by 60° vertical dispersion converging elliptical
waveguide. All drivers are matched with an internal passive crossover
network in a reex-loaded enclosure. The rear panel connector plate
carries Neutrik speakON* NL4 connectors for input and link connections
to additional enclosures.
Finished in a highly durable semi matt black paint, the cabinet is
constructed from 12 mm (½") birch plywood – and includes a rugged
powder coated perforated steel mesh grille backed with reticulated
foam. Multiple threaded rigging points are provided for suspension in
any orientation, or for mounting with industry standard wall brackets.
Optional ying yoke and swivel brackets allow for further exibility in
install applications (each available separately).
